On the job phlebotomy training in Sioux Center Iowa comprises supervised practical experience drawing blood, disposing of biohazardous substances, and basic lab processes. Hands on phlebotomy training is, in addition, intensely safety-centered, since workers risk frequent exposure to blood-borne illnesses--including Hepatitis and HIV. Phlebotomy denotes the method of drawing blood for a diagnostic sample by making an incision in a vein using a needle and syringe.
